    Please follow these directions to delete the Mail "sandbox" folder.
    Back up all data.
    Triple-click the line below to select it:
    ~/Library/Containers/com.apple.mail
    Right-click or control-click the highlighted line and select
    Services ▹ Reveal
    from the contextual menu.* A Finder window should open with a folder named "com.apple.mail" selected. If it does, move the selected folder — not just its contents — to the Desktop. Leave the Finder window open for now.
    Quit and relaunch Mail, and test. If the problem is resolved, you may have to recreate some of your Mail settings. You can then delete the folder you moved and close the Finder window. If you still have the problem, quit Mail again and put the folder back where it was, overwriting the one that may have been created in its place. Post your results.
    Caution: If you change any of the contents of the sandbox, but leave the folder itself in place, Mail may crash or not launch at all. Deleting the whole sandbox will cause it to be rebuilt automatically.
    *If you don't see the contextual menu item, copy the selected text to the Clipboard (command-C). In the Finder, select
    Go ▹ Go to Folder...
    from the menu bar, paste into the box that opens (command-V). You won't see what you pasted because a line break is included. Press return.

  • TS3276 receive email with .dat attachments

    I have begun receiving emails with .dat files attached from my coworkers who use Outlook. Somehow, these files replace the attached files that my coworkers intended to send and Mail doesn't seem to be able to open/process them. I would really appreciate any advice on how to overcome this as I am starting to be pressured to give up my Mac.

    .DAT files is a file has arbitrary data and is not associated with any one particular program or application. When you see a file with a .XLS extension, you know it’s referring to an Excel file, and so on. But with .DAT files, you have to figure out how to open it yourself and it may not be the same program each time.
    The best way to open a .DAT file is to use the program that created it.  You may want to ask the sender to send it in a different format, like .pdf. 
    Winmail.dat files come from those Microsoft Outlook or Exchange programs and are some sort of archive method. Somewhere in outlook they get automatically created when forwarding email messages and Mac users have long wondered what they are and how to open them. Of course Windows users have no idea what they are either and think it’s all the receivers issue when we say we never got an attachment.

    You do not have a virus. What you do have is an incompetent service provider.
    I suggest you first try to locate the problem.
    With Mail running, click Window in the menu bar and select Connection Doctor. The new pane will tell you the name of the account that is not working.
    For the next step you have to know the password for your mail service. This is not the same as the login password for the computer. Do not try this step if you do not have the password.
    Click Mail in the menu bar, select Preferences, and click Accounts (second icon from the left). Select the account that is not working, and click - (minus sign). That will delete that account.
    Now click + (plus sign) and follow the directions on the screen to create a new Mail account. As you do this, the computer will tell you if the service is working.
